What are construction documents used for in hospital facilities management?

Construction documents (CDs) dictate the entire construction process, ensure code compliance, and are used as reference tools for troubleshooting and maintaining hospital facilities. These CDs are the final set of documents after several phases of design review. Earlier design phases include Design Development, and Schematic Design.
